About The Hollies
The Hollies is a seven-bedroom detached house in Unstone, Dronfield, Dronfield (S18 4AG). It has a recorded floor area of 210 m² (around 2260 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(July 2023) shows a C (score 75), near the top of the C band. The rating has held steady at C across 2 certificates since February 2013. Between certificates, lighting went from Very Poor to Very Good; while roof efficiency dropped from Good to Average.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 85). Other recorded features include a self-contained annexe.
2 planning records sit against the property, 2 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include an extension and an annexe,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. 7 bedrooms is on the larger side for this postcode, where 3 is the typical count. Sold September 2023 for £750,000.
